Israeli Prime Minister Netanyahu did not rule out the supply of weapons to Ukraine
Israel does not exclude the supply of weapons to Ukraine, this topic is on the agenda. As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u said, Tel Aviv will be guided by national interests in this matter.
The previous Israeli government completely ruled out sending any weapons to Ukraine, but supported Kyiv with other assistance. The new Israeli authorities do not rule out a change in vector and the supply of air defense systems to Kyiv, especially since Zelensky does not stop calling Tel Aviv with requests to "help Ukraine."

Earlier, the Israeli prime minister said that he was carefully studying the option of transferring the Iron Dome air defense system to Ukraine, the supply of which was repeatedly requested in Kyiv. Ukrainian Foreign Minister Kuleba, Defense Minister Reznikov, and Zelensky himself repeatedly asked for Israeli-made anti-aircraft systems to Tel Aviv. To date, Israel weapons He did not transfer it to Ukraine, not wanting to spoil relations with Russia, in which one of the largest Jewish communities in the world lives. Another reason is Russia's military presence in Syria.
So far, only ammunition belonging to the US Army, but stored in Israeli arsenals, has been sent from Israel to Ukraine. It was Washington's decision, Tel Aviv has nothing to do with it.
